Yaskawa Motoman debuts 20-kg payload collaborative robot

May 7, 2020
By Manufacturing AUTOMATION

HC20XP

Yaskawa Motoman has debuted a new 20 kilogram-payload HC20XP collaborative robot (cobot).

The cobot is well-suited for applications where robots need to safely work with, or in close proximity to humans.

The HC20XP is an IP67-rated collaborative robot equipped for continuous use in damp or splash-prone environments.

Made of cast aluminum for durability, this model features an easy-to-clean surface, allowing utilization in sanitary environments where wipe or wash is required.

NSF H1 food-grade grease is included as standard, enabling use in settings where there is a possibility of incidental food contact.

The HC20XP features a 1,700 mm maximum reach, making it ideal for a broad range of material handling, machine tending or assembly tasks.

Meeting established safety standards (ISO 13849-1 and ISO 10218-1) and complying to ISO TS 15066, the HC20XP offers four modes of collaborative operation, including Power and Force Limiting (PFL), where dual channel torque sensors in all joints constantly monitor force to quickly and safely react to contact.
